属性
view : Ext.DataView
方法
ComboBox( Object config )
构造
clearValue() : void
清除所有文本/值对
collapse() : void
expand() : void
收起/展开下拉列表
doQuery( String query, Boolean forceAll ) : void
执行查询
getValue() : String
选择当前字段的值
isExpanded() : void
下拉列表是展开的?
select( Number index, Boolean scrollIntoView ) : void
选中第index列表项
selectByValue( String value, Boolean scrollIntoView ) : Boolean
选中值为value的列表项
setEditable( Boolean value ) : void
设editable属性为value
setValue( String value ) : void
设置当前值为
配置{
allQuery : String //''
autoCreate : Boolean/Object //{tag: "input", type: "text", size: "24", autocomplete: "off"}
displayField : String //显示字段
editable : Boolean //true当然就是combobox了,如果不可编辑就是一个select了
forceSelection : Boolean
handleHeight : Number //如果resiable为真时,设置
hiddenName : String
lazyInit : Boolean //除非得到焦点才开始初始化列表,默认为真
lazyRender : Boolean //除非请求,才开始输出,默认为假
listAlign : String //对齐方式,参见Ext.Element.alignTo,默认为'tl-bl'
listClass : String
listWidth : Number
loadingText : String //仅当mode = 'remote'时调用数据时显示的文本
maxHeight : Number //300
minChars : Number //最少输入多少个字开始响应,远程时默认为4,本地为0,如果不可编辑则此值无效
minListWidth : Number
mode : String //可选值local/remote之一,从本地还是远程取数据
pageSize : Number //在远程模式下,如果此值大于0会在底部显示一个翻页工具条
queryDelay : Number //查询延时,远程默认为500,本地10
queryParam : String //查询参数,默认为query
resizable : Boolean
selectOnFocus : Boolean
selectedClass : String
shadow : Boolean/String //True或"sides"为默认风格, "frame" for 4-way shadow, and "drop" for bottom-right
store : Ext.data.Store
title : String
transform : Mixed //对应一个select元素,可以将select转为combobox对象
triggerAction : String //点击按钮时的动作.默认为query
triggerClass : String
typeAhead : Boolean //false
typeAheadDelay : Number //250
valueField : String
valueNotFoundText : String //值不存在时的提示信息
}
事件
beforequery : ( Object queryEvent )
beforeselect : ( Ext.form.ComboBox combo, Ext.data.Record record, Number index )
collapse : ( Ext.form.ComboBox combo )
expand : ( Ext.form.ComboBox combo )
select : ( Ext.form.ComboBox combo, Ext.data.Record record, Number index )
分享到:
相关推荐
在探讨“ext combox”这一主题时,我们深入解析其核心功能——自动提示,这是现代Web应用程序中一个非常实用且常见的特性,尤其在输入框中提供动态搜索建议方面,极大地提升了用户体验。本篇将详细阐述如何利用Ext ...
首先,我们需要在前端EXT JS的Combox配置中设置以下属性: 1. `store`:绑定数据源,通常是一个Store对象,需要包含远程数据加载能力。 2. `displayField`:指定显示在下拉框中的字段名。 3. `valueField`:指定选中...
在ExtJS中,`Ext.form.field.ComboBox`(简称ComboBox)是一种常用的控件,它提供了一个下拉列表,用户可以在其中选择一个或多个项目。这个控件在数据展示和用户交互方面具有广泛的应用,特别是在需要进行快速筛选和...
7. **Config选项**:COMBOBOX组件有许多配置选项,如`displayField`(显示字段)、`valueField`(值字段)和`queryMode`(查询模式),这些配置会影响联动效果。例如,`queryMode: 'remote'`可以使COMBOBOX在用户...
在EXT JS中,Combox组件是一种常用的输入控件,它结合了文本输入框和下拉列表的功能,可以用于实现选择性的输入。在某些情况下,开发者可能希望实现类似百度搜索那样的实时提示功能,即用户在输入时,下拉框能根据...
ext + mvc combox tree grid layout
在 Ext JS 中,`ComboBox` 和 `Grid` 都是常用的数据展示控件。通常情况下,`ComboBox` 用于展示和选择单个值,而 `Grid` 用于展示多行数据。然而,在某些场景下,我们可能需要在一个 `ComboBox` 下拉菜单中展示更多...
combox的栏数如何生成?
在Combox中,我们通常会配置一个与服务器交互的Store,并设置它的proxy属性为AjaxSource,这样每次用户在输入框中输入内容时,Store都会自动发送一个Ajax请求,请求参数通常是用户输入的关键词。 配置远程加载的...
可以考虑添加配置参数,如最大宽度、换行策略(按单词换行还是按字符换行)等,以适应更多场景。 总结,实现ComBox控件在文本过长时换行主要涉及自定义绘制、文本测量、换行算法、消息处理及性能优化等多个方面。...
《Combox属性配置详解》 在软件开发过程中,控件的使用是构建用户界面不可或缺的部分。其中,ComboBox(组合框)是一种常用的控件,它结合了下拉列表和文本输入框的功能,允许用户从预定义的选项中选择,或者输入...
在.NET框架中,C#是一种常用的编程语言,用于开发Windows应用程序。在Winform应用中,Combox控件是一个常见的选择项列表组件,用于显示下拉菜单供用户选择。本文将详细探讨如何在VS2017环境下,针对.Net 2.0版本的...
7. **项目配置**: `PowerComboBoxDemo.csproj`是项目的配置文件,包含了项目的编译设置、引用库等信息。`PowerComboBoxDemo.sln`是解决方案文件,管理着整个项目。 8. **资源文件**: `Form1.resx`用于存储表单的...
在WPF(Windows Presentation Foundation)...通过定义ViewModel、设置DataGrid和ComBox的绑定属性,以及处理命令,我们可以实现用户在ComBox中的选择能够实时反映到数据模型上。这在构建交互丰富的WPF应用时非常有用。
在Ext JS中,异步加载是一种常见的数据处理方式,尤其在构建动态的用户界面时非常有用。本篇文章主要探讨了如何在异步加载的场景下,实现树形控件(TreePanel)中节点的动态添加、删除以及ComboBox选择项的修改。 ...
描述中提到“用了别人的代码修改了一下”,这意味着原始代码可能不是这样直接设置DroppedDown属性的。可能的修改包括添加自定义逻辑,如延迟下拉以减少频繁触发,或者根据用户输入的特定关键字过滤下拉列表的显示项...
ComboxGrid是一款在Delphi开发环境中使用的自定义控件,它是Combobox(下拉框)和Grid(表格)功能的结合体,为用户提供更丰富的数据选择和显示方式。在Delphi编程中,ComboxGrid控件可以极大地提高用户体验,因为它...
在Windows Forms(Winform)开发中,ComBox控件是一种常用的下拉选择组件,它提供了用户友好的交互界面。然而,默认情况下,ComBox控件的显示文本是单行的,当文本长度超过一定限制时,超出的部分会被截断,显示为...
### combox实现搜寻功能详解 在Java编程中,`JComboBox`是Swing库中的一个组件,用于创建下拉列表或组合框。它能够显示一个可编辑的文本字段和一个下拉列表,用户可以在其中选择一个选项或者手动输入文本。`...